Smartphone Sensors Turned Spycams

A groundbreaking revelation from MIT’s Computer Science and Artificial Intelligence Laboratory (CSAIL) unveils a significant privacy concern tied to smartphone ambient light sensors. Traditionally responsible for adjusting screen brightness, these sensors are now identified as potential tools for malicious actors to secretly record users and their surroundings. The researchers propose a computational imaging algorithm that exploits single-point light intensity changes to construct images of the environment from the sensor’s perspective.

The study challenges the notion that ambient light sensors are innocuous, emphasizing their widespread deployment in portable devices. Princeton University professor Felix Heide, not involved in the research, underscores the far-reaching privacy threat and the need for urgent attention. The researchers advocate for stricter permissions, reduced precision, and speed in sensor operations. They propose granting users similar control over ambient light sensor permissions as with cameras. Future devices could also benefit from design considerations, such as orienting ambient light sensors away from users to mitigate privacy risks.
